Hummer H1 AutoScale

This is possibly the best Overland body released so far!  Like the G55, this body is soo full of detail it's hard to know where to start.  From the rivet details and hood anchors to the awesome front corner lamps this body is amazing!

One of the other benefits of this body is that you can use larger aftermarket tires with little to no mods required!  I have been using Lego tires very successfully since I've had my H1.

Mercedes G55

This purchase was well worth the money!  The G55 has soo much detail it's hard to know where to start...  From the spare tire on the back to the small corner lights on the hood, this body has it all.

My only complaint is this body would be very hard to use for track racing as it's soo tall and top heavy.  Other than that, I would say this is one of the best looking Overland bodies.

Toyota Harrier

The Toyota Harrier turns out to be better looking in person than the previous release images.  While I think it's probably one of the least attractive Overland AutoScales, it proved to a very good track body.  The handling characteristics were along the lines of the BMW X5 which was surprising as it has a much longer chassis setting. 

One of the most interesting features of the Harrier are the rubber mirrors.  These are much better than solid abs plastic mirrors as found on the rest of the Overland lineup.  The proved to be much more resilient contrary to just about every other AutoScale's mirrors which tend to snap off easily.  This doesn't mean they won't break off, it just takes more to do so.
